Urinary Iodine
Most Recent Urinary Iodine Survey
Date: 1996
Groups Surveyed: Children 5-14 years old and Pregnant Women
Sample Size: 627
Sampling Method: Representative sample of households from the ten regions comprising the country were used in the survey.  Urine samples were collected from school-age children (5-14 years) for measurement of iodine concentrations.  Urine and blood samples were also collected from pregnant women attending antenatal clinics in government-run health centers for measurement of iodine concentrations.

POLICY AND LEGISLATION

 

Legislation on IDD

    

There is no IDD legislation in Guyana nor is it about to be developed.  

    

Iodization of salt is mandatory.

 
Government Agency to Address IDD
    

Government agency to deal with IDD: Food and Drug Deparment-Ministry of Health.  Agency's function is monitoring.

MONITORING
 
Salt Iodine
Current monitoring activities for iodine levels in salt
     Monitoring activities for iodine levels in salt are conducted on a quarterly basis.
     Quality control of the monitoring the salt iodine is conducted via analysis from the Food and Drug Department who collect samples from retailers, importers, and households.  Results are produced in a report to the government.
